The JES1-5A10 monoclonal antibody specifically binds to the human Interleukin-5 (IL-5). IL-5 is a cytokine that is also known as T-cell replacing factor (TRF), Eosinophil differentiation factor (EDF), and B cell differentiation factor I. IL-5 is produced by T cells, mast cells, and eosinophils. IL-5 controls the generation, differentiation, activation and localization of eosinophils. IL-5 also activates and promotes the differentiation of basophils. IL-5 plays an important role in regulating cell-mediated immunity against parasitic infections and some tumors. High level IL-5 production is involved in some allergic diseases including asthma. IL-5 exerts its biological effects by binding to and signaling through high-affinity heterodimeric IL-5 receptors comprised of transmembrane IL-5 receptor alpha (IL-5Rα, aka, CD125) and beta common (βc, aka, CD131) chains. The βc chain serves as the common signaling subunit for the IL-5 receptor heterodimer as well as for the heterodimeric IL-3 and GM-CSF receptors. The immunogen used to generate the JES1-5A10 hybridoma was recombinant human IL-5. The JES1-5A10 antibody has been reported to cross react with IL-5 from rhesus monkey. This is a neutralizing antibody.
